New book explores key ideas of Nobel laureate economist Ronald Coase


VANCOUVER—A new book about Ronald Coase, the British economist whose insights into transaction costs changed the way economists understood the costs and potential barriers to exchanging goods and services, was released today by the Fraser Institute, an independent, non-partisan Canadian public policy think-tank. The Essential Ronald Coase also includes a website and animated videos, which summarize Coase’s key research in an accessible format.
